Housing Rehabilitation
The Housing Rehabilitation Program is an ongoing program that provides grants or low cost loans to income eligible residents to make home repairs. Eligible repairs are those on major systems: heating, plumbing, electrical, roof and load bearing walls and now includes weatherization.
